Ernesto Baltazar
Ernesto Blanco Baltazar, of Kapa’a, Kaua’i, died at his residence in Kapa’a, on April 21, 2002, at the age of 67.
Born in the Philippines on Aug. 27, 1934, he was a Mechanic for McBryde Sugar Plantation.
He is survived by his wife: Carmen Baltazar of Kapa’a; two sons: Andrew (Lee Undra) Baltazar of Kapa’a; George (Yoshiko) Baltazar of O’ahu; two daughters: Rebecca (Orlando) Canosa of Kapa’a; Ginalyn Baltazar of Nevada; two brothers: Abraham (Josefina) Baltazar of Virginia; Francisca Udaundo of the Philippines, 13 grandchildren, numerous nieces and nephews.
Friends may visit with the family at the residence 5606 Kulamau’u St., in Kapahi on Wednesday, May 1, 5 p.m. until 10 p.m. Visitation again on Thursday, May 2, at Borthwick Kauai Chapel, Koloa from 9 a.m. services at noon. Cremation to follow. Casual attire is suggested.
Arrangements are being handled by Borthwick Kauai Mortuary.
Shigeyo Watanabe
Shigeyo Watanabe of Lihu’e, Kaua’i, died at Wailua Care Home on April 6, 2002, at the age of 97.
Born in Kapa’a, Kaua’i on April 6, 1905, she was a homemaker.
She is survived by son, Frank of Honolulu, O’ahu; daughter, Joann Kawane of Kalaheo, Kaua’i; three grandchildren; two great-grandchildren; brother-in-law, Charles Watanabe; numerous nieces and nephews. Private services were held.
Arrangements were handled by Garden Island Mortuary, Ltd.

Beatrice Galante
Beatrice E. Galante died March 20, 2002, at West Kauai Medical Center at the age of 74.
Born May 27, 1928 in Nashua, New Hampshire, she had been a Kaua’i resident since 1995 and had previously lived in Lompoc, Calif.
She is survived by 3 sons and 2 daughters. Joe Galante of Kapaa, Nick Galante of Omao, William Bellefleur of Florida, Amanda White of California, and Clara Ayotte of New Hampshire. She also has 7 grandchildren and 3 great grandchildren. Beatrice has one surviving brother Leo Mayo of Nashua, New Hampshire.
Burial at Koloa Cemetery was private. Friends are invited to a memorial service at St. Raphael Catholic Church in Koloa on Saturday, May 4, at 10 a.m. Casual attire is suggested.
